            <title>Mar 30, Fighting for survival, keeping on track for play-offs</title>
            <link>http://www.womensbasketball-in-france.com/women-playing-basketball-blog.html#Fighting-for-survival-keeping-on-track-for-play-offs</link><guid isPermaLink="false">05de3daacce5f8864d66652ecf72a5c5</guid><description>While &lt;b&gt;COB Calais&lt;/b&gt; and Hainaut Basket are fighting against relegation with Calais winning their third match this season in round 23 against Charleville-Mézières, Hainaut Basket take the victory in round 24 against Arras for their second win.

Closing up to the top 4, Bourges Basket, Lattes Montpellier, Villeneuve d'Ascq, Basket Landes, ... are &lt;b&gt;Angers&lt;/b&gt; despite losing last weekend. They are followed closely by Tarbes in 6th position.

Nantes-Rezé have lost out momentarily to &lt;b&gt;USO Mondeville&lt;/b&gt; for a possible play-off spot and drop to 9th place while Toulouse, Charleville and Lyon follow in 10th, 11th and 12th position respectively.

Here are all the results of the last three rounds:
